Book A Small signal Analysis of the Electron Cyclotron Backward wave Oscillator

Download or read book A Small signal Analysis of the Electron Cyclotron Backward wave Oscillator written by K. K. Chow and published by . This book was released on 1961 with total page 21 pages. Available in PDF, EPUB and Kindle. Book excerpt: A small signal analysis is presented of the electron cyclotron BWO. The method used is the normal-mode expansion type of analysis. The electromagnetic field existing in the circuit in the presence of RF current is expanded as a double infinite series of normal modes, out of which only one mode is in approximate dc synchronism with the beam and contributes to cumulative interaction. The RF current is computed from the equation of electron motion under the dc and RF fields. Combination of the circuit equation with the RF current equation leads to the solution of the propagation constants of the waves. This contains 6 roots; 2 of them, being very far from synchronism, are not considered for the normal operation of this tube. The remaining 4 consist of 3 backward waves and 1 forward circuit wave; of the 3 backward waves, 2 are recognized as being originated from the backward fast cyclotron wave, and 1 is from the backward circuit wave. Start-oscillation conditions can be calculated from a knowledge of these propagation constants. (Author).

Book Large Signal Analysis of Parametric Subharmonic Oscillator

Download or read book Large Signal Analysis of Parametric Subharmonic Oscillator written by Abrahim Lavi and published by . This book was released on 1959 with total page 126 pages. Available in PDF, EPUB and Kindle. Book excerpt: An analysis is given for the second subharmonic parametric oscillator with two ferromagnetic cores which is used in binary data handling systems. 'Square Loop' techniques based on the ideal core assumption have been chosen considering subsequently the effects of hysteresis losses and saturated inductance. First, the steady state operation both with voltage and with current pump drives have been studied in order to determine the values of parameters of the circuit which give rise to the subharmonic oscillation. For this, certain general rules of logic are established which are a consequence of the magnetic idealization adopted. The transient response of the device is of primary importance for practical purposes. The switching of the output oscillations from one phase to the other is handled by the same rules of logic already established. The transient is followed half cycle by half cycle of the pump and the pertinent difference equations are derived as a guidance to the calculations. The influence of the magnitude of the initial capacitor voltage upon the transient is also illustrated. The experimental results agree with the analytical predictions for a wide range of drive frequencies. The upper limit used in the experimentation is LMC and it appears that the application of the same methods to higher frequencies is possible with satisfactory quantitative results.

Book Vacuum and Ultravacuum

Download or read book Vacuum and Ultravacuum written by Igor Bello and published by CRC Press. This book was released on 2017-11-02 with total page 1137 pages. Available in PDF, EPUB and Kindle. Book excerpt: Vacuum technology has enormous impact on human life in many aspects and fields, such as metallurgy, material development and production, food and electronic industry, microelectronics, device fabrication, physics, materials science, space science, engineering, chemistry, technology of low temperature, pharmaceutical industry, and biology. All decorative coatings used in jewelries and various daily products—including shiny decorative papers, the surface finish of watches, and light fixtures—are made using vacuum technological processes. Vacuum analytical techniques and vacuum technologies are pillars of the technological processes, material synthesis, deposition, and material analyses—all of which are used in the development of novel materials, increasing the value of industrial products, controlling the technological processes, and ensuring the high product quality. Based on physical models and calculated examples, the book provides a deeper look inside the vacuum physics and technology.
